創新如何促進商業生態系統的永續發展:以台灣漫畫產業為例

How innovation contributes to the sustainable business ecosystem: A lesson from the Taiwanese local comic industry

摘要


自從Moore (1993) 首次提出商業生態系統理論的雛形後,多元的商業生態系統理論自此傾巢而出。目前的學術研究多將商業生態系統的理論應用於特定場域的研究,比如高科技產業(Adner, 2016);然而,很少研究會著墨於非科技產業的生態系統研究。本研究採取案例分析的研究方法,透過研究台灣本土漫畫產業中的兩大出版社巨頭,來了解有哪些創新機制可以協助文化創意產業中的商業生態系統持續發展;以及在這樣的生態系統中有哪些異業合作的模式可以為既有廠商帶來可觀效益,並且延續其發展性。本研究具體描繪這兩家出版業者的培育漫畫家機制,而透過這些創新機制,出版業者得以發展明星漫畫作品,並透過明星漫畫作品的爆發來刺激漫畫市場的消費力,最後帶來文創產業價值的延續和再造。

並列摘要


Since Moore (1993) has first proposed the concept of business ecosystem, several streams of ecosystem theory have been carried out. Existing literature has applied ecosystem theory to specific industry fields like high-tech industry (Adner, 2016), but few research has been focus on other industry field, such as cultural and creative industry. Take a case study approach of two focal firms, this study aims to investigate how innovation contributes to the incubating process of an ecosystem by revealing the key factors necessary to sustain the health of an innovation ecosystem in a cultural and creative industry, and what the feature of the potential focal firms is to give out efficient vertical or horizontal alliance throughout different industry fields. Our findings provide further depiction in constructing a mechanism of nurturing professional artists to elevate the product’s quality. By creating a popular and high-quality work, the market demand will increase, which also initiate a potential upsurge of cultural and creative industry.
